"I'll Help You Win Construction Contracts"... Gwangju Seo-gu Council Member Accused of Fraud
A basic lawmaker in Gwangju has been accused of approaching a company representative under the pretense of helping secure construction contracts and embezzling money.
According to the Anti-Corruption Economic Crime Investigation Unit of the Gwangju Police Agency on the 27th, a complaint was filed on the 12th against Assemblyman A of Seo-gu Council in Gwangju on charges of fraud.
The complainant, Mr. B, known as the representative of a local demolition construction company, claimed that Assemblyman A embezzled goods worth about 200 million won from him several times between 2021 and 2022.
Assemblyman A allegedly demanded money and goods in return for arranging construction contracts but provided no assistance.
So far, Mr. B stated that he gave golf equipment, luxury department store items, holiday gifts, and sponsorship funds.
